Gerad Boy
Name Meaning & Origin Pronunciation: GER-uhd //ˈɡɛrəd//
Origin: German; Old French
Meaning: German: brave spear; Old French: strong with a spear
Historical & Cultural Background
The name Gerad has its roots in the Germanic elements "ger" meaning "spear" and "wald" meaning "rule" or "power." This etymological foundation suggests a meaning akin to "spear ruler" or "brave with a spear." The name evolved through various linguistic stages, beginning with its Old High German form "Gerhart," which was later adapted into Middle English as "Gerard." The transition into English occurred during the Norman Conquest in the 11th century, when many Germanic names were integrated into the English language through the influence of Norman French, which itself derived from Latin and Old Germanic languages. Historically, the name Gerad has been borne by several notable figures, including Saint Gerard of Csanád, a Hungarian bishop from the 11th century who is venerated in both the Roman Catholic and Eastern Orthodox traditions.
His life and works contributed to the spread of Christianity in Hungary, and he is often depicted in religious iconography, which helped to solidify the name's significance in Christian contexts. Additionally, the name appears in various medieval texts and chronicles, reflecting its use among nobility and clergy during the Middle Ages.
Culturally, the name Gerad has been associated with strength and leadership, qualities that resonate with its etymological meaning. The name has also been linked to various legends and folk tales, where characters named Gerad often embody heroic traits.
A diminutive form, "Gerry," has emerged in some cultures, though its historical significance is less pronounced. Overall, the name Gerad has maintained a presence in various European cultures, reflecting a blend of linguistic heritage and historical importance.

U.S. Historical Usage
The name Gerad was first seen in the United States in 1952.
Gerad has ranked as high as #1114 nationally, which occurred in 1982, and has been most popular in California, and Washington.
In the past 5 years the name Gerad has been trending down compared to the previous 5 years.
